When it comes to roofing in Presidio, most property owners are focused on one thing: durability. The intense desert sun, UV exposure, and occasional windstorms create conditions that demand roofing materials and installations built to last.

Metal roofing is a frequent choice in this area, valued for its heat-reflective properties and ability to withstand wind. Tile and clay roofing appear on many older and traditionally styled homes, offering excellent longevity when properly maintained. On commercial properties β€” especially along the US 67 corridor β€” built-up roofing and modified bitumen systems are typical for their performance on low-slope roofs.

Regardless of the material, proper installation matters immensely. Flashing around vents, chimneys, and skylights must be carefully sealed to prevent water intrusion during the infrequent but intense rain events. Attic ventilation is another critical factor β€” managing heat buildup extends the life of the roofing system and helps keep interior cooling costs in check.

Regional Characteristics

Housing in Presidio reflects its desert border location along the Rio Grande. Much of the housing stock consists of older adobe and masonry homes alongside newer frame and stucco construction. Single-family homes are predominant, with commercial and industrial properties concentrated along the US 67 corridor. The arid climate means many homes have flat or low-slope roofs, though pitched metal roofs are also common for their heat-reflective qualities and wind resistance. Development has remained relatively compact, with residential areas radiating from the historic downtown core while newer subdivisions have appeared on the northern edge of town.

Common Issues

The intense desert sun gradually breaks down roofing materials over time. UV degradation and heat-related expansion can cause cracking, curling, and seal failure β€” especially on composition shingles. Windstorms are a periodic concern, occasionally lifting flashing or loosening tiles and metal panels. Adobe and masonry roofs may develop cracks from thermal cycling as daytime heat gives way to cooler desert nights. And while rain is infrequent, when heavy precipitation does arrive, any pre-existing weaknesses can quickly lead to interior water intrusion.
